The Science and Art of the Stereo Field
The stereo field is the acoustic space between and around two speakers, or the perceived width of sound in a headphone mix. Panning is the technical process of assigning a sound source to a specific location within this field. From a scientific standpoint, this leverages the human auditory system's binaural hearing, where our ears and brain use slight differences in timing and volume to locate the origin of a sound. Artistically, it provides a mixer with the ability to paint a vivid picture, placing a vocalist center stage, tucking a tambourine to the edge, or creating a wide, immersive soundscape that surrounds the listener.

Hard Panning vs. Subtle Placement
The application of panning exists on a spectrum, ranging from hard panning to delicate positioning. Hard panning involves placing a sound entirely to the left or right extreme, creating a stark, dramatic effect often used for hi-hats, percussion, or backing vocal shouts to add energy and excitement. Conversely, subtle placement is used for instruments like acoustic guitars or soft pads, where a gentle lean to one side can create a sense of naturalism and depth without pulling focus. The choice between these approaches depends entirely on the genre, the song's dynamics, and the emotional narrative the producer aims to convey.
Common Applications in Modern Music
Panning is an indispensable tool across virtually every genre of music. In a rock mix, you might pan the rhythm guitars slightly left and right to create a powerful, wide foundation, while keeping the snare and vocals centered for impact. In electronic music, producers often employ creative panning on synthesizer arpeggios and effects to build a constantly shifting, immersive sonic environment. Even in a podcast or voiceover, subtle panning can be used to position ambient sounds or guests, adding a professional spatial quality that keeps the listener engaged.
